We then went into Habitat Habitat where they enjoyed looking at the Tarantulas, the Xray machines and all that good stuff. We even watched a lady prepare the Animals food trays, and what ALOT of food that was!
Speaking of food, it was then time for our ressies at Tusker House, and we headed off to go over there!
Inside, we had a REALLY cool waiter. He was SO nice and friendly! The food there was really good, but by now I was SICK of looking at Salmon
There was Salmon EVERYWHERE we had been at this point, so I tried a TON of new stuff out. All of it was yummy, but apparently my skin didn't agree. As soon as we were done eating, I noticed my lips were itchy. About a hour later, my top lip had little fine bumps on them. I was allergic to something I ate. Oh well at least it was good going in
